On November 17 Radio Habana Cuba is again with summer A-20 schedule, but in winter time (1 hour later)  View Printable Version 
Tuesday, November 17 2020

HCDX
*CUBA On November 17 Radio Habana Cuba is again with
summer A20 schedule, but in winter time (1 hour later):*
1200-1400 on 6100 BAU 100 kW / 340 deg to WNAm Spanish
1200-1500 on 6000 QVC 250 kW / non-dir to NCAm Spanish
1200-1500 on 13740 BAU 100 kW / 160 deg to SoAm Spanish
1200-1600 on 9535 BEJ 100 kW / 230 deg to CeAm Spanish*1200-1600 on
7350 BEJ 050 kW / 110 deg to SoAm Spanish, not on new 9650*
1200-1600 on 11760 BAU 100 kW / non-dir to NCAm Spanish
1200-1600 on 15140 BAU 100 kW / 130 deg to SoAm Spanish
1300-1600 on 15230 QVC 250 kW / 305 deg to WNAm Spanish
1400-1600 on 13700 BAU 100 kW / 310 deg to WNAm Spanish

CRI DRM snippet from the Test KiwiWebSDR on Haida Gwaii  View Printable Version 
Tuesday, November 17 2020

HCDX
As part of the team of Walter Salmaniw, Nick Hall-Patch
Mike Cherry and yours truly - we are testing a Kiwi WebSDR
on the Haida Gwaii -- Queen Charlotte Islands
with a 750' BOG favoring N.W. for dawn medium wave TP DX,
the radio is at a very quiet location and is particularly favorable for
sleuthing out Trans-Pacifics and shortwave parallels.

For medium wave enthusiasts who are interested in
checking out the radio, please send me a note off list.

The Kiwi is completely stripped down in terms of
extensions as the unit is in complete isolation -- unattended
as it were; meaning no DRM, no WSPR, no Tdoa, nothing
only the basic modes.

Our goal is to see how long a Kiwi will run with zero human contact and
interaction.
